      <description>You might see more information on the controller if you've station events enabled in &amp;gt; Controller &amp;gt; Logs &amp;gt; System Log Level &amp;gt; Report station events on controlller&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
If so you'd take a look in &amp;gt; Logs&amp;gt; Station Events &amp;gt; put in the MAC of the client in the field in the upper right corner to filter on that client&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
You should see the de-registration cause in the "additional detail" column.</description>

      <description>i know this has been sitting for a min and the client may have moved forward, but i am thinking about this post i must have over looked, which i apologize for.&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
You say that when the server is unplugged from the network, it never stops working. What configs do you have on the switch for igmpsnooping? You wouldn't happen to have fast-leave on would you?&lt;BR /&gt;
&lt;BR /&gt;
I've had that bite me in the rear as devices that went idle would "leave" and come back with fast-leave on.&lt;BR /&gt;</description>
